A train trip from Culham to Wallington takes about 2hrs 47 mins on average, covering roughly 50 miles (82 kilometres). With around 29 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£14.50,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Though compact, Culham Station ensures your basic travel needs are met. It operates without a ticket office, so travelers should purchase and collect tickets online or via nearby stations. Despite the lack of advanced amenities, you will find a helpful customer service point offering essential travel information and staff assistance available upon request. For those with accessibility needs, the station provides ramps for train access and step-free routes to platforms via a local bridge, ensuring everyone can travel with ease.
Culham offers a good range of onward travel options despite its size. While waiting for train connections, passengers will find a rail replacement service by the steps at the back of the Railway Inn. Those looking to integrate air travel can easily transition to services at Heathrow and Gatwick via Reading, or Bristol Airport via Bristol Temple Meads. Wallington station welcomes thousands of passengers with its well-equipped facilities. Ticket purchasing is made easy with a ticket office open from early morning till evening on weekdays, and available ticket machines are designed to accommodate all passengers, including those with disabilities. Collect your tickets for a hassle-free travel experience, and don't miss the smartcard validators for quick check-ins.
Accessibility is a priority, with step-free access connecting passengers to both platforms. While the station does not have waiting rooms, it offers seating areas for comfort during short waits. Staff assistance is available throughout the day to help passengers, and the Assistance Meeting Point at the station’s main exit ensures those in need can find support easily. It's important to note that while accessible toilets are unavailable, restrooms can be found on platform 1.
Seamlessly transition between modes of transport at Wallington Station. Convenient taxi services positioned at the front provide quick access to your next stop. Buses further extend your reach, with details available via a dedicated onward travel information map, ensuring you head in the right direction.
